The Chess Olympiad ends with a bang! Day #11

The final 11th and the penultimate round of the 44th Chess Olympiad ended today. At the culmination of the round and the tournament, we have our winners for both the categories.

Open Category

  1. Uzbekistan bagged the gold medal in the Open Category with a victory over Netherlands.
  2. Armenia bagged the silver medal, after defeating Spain 2.5-1.5, narrowly missing out on the gold.
  3. India 2 bagged the bronze medal upon defeating Germany 3-1.

Women’s Category

  1. Ukraine won the gold medal in the Women’s Category by defeating Poland 3-1.
  2. Georgia won the silver medal after defeating Azerbaijan 3-1.
  3. India won the bronze medal despite losing 1-3 to the US.

Hosts India won bronze medals in both the categories of the tournament, with the Women’s Team narrowly missing out on the Gold.
